Abstract
An automatic tensioning adjusting device for rolling cloth belongs to the technical field of textile machinery; by arranging the front supporting plate frame and the rear supporting plate frame as the vertical part and the horizontal part, the upper end of the vertical part is connected with the rear end of the horizontal part, ribbed plates are arranged at the left end and the right end of the joint of the vertical part and the horizontal part, the ribbed plates can enhance the strength of the joint of the vertical part and the horizontal part and prevent the equipment from being damaged due to fracture when the bearing capacity is overlarge, the front sliding block is arranged in the sliding groove of the supporting plate of the front supporting plate frame in a sliding way, the rear sliding block is arranged in the sliding rail of the rear supporting plate frame in a sliding way, the sliding grooves are arranged on the left side wall and the right side wall of the front sliding block and the rear sliding block and are arranged on the sliding rails of the front supporting plate frame and the rear supporting plate frame in a sliding way, the front sliding block and the rear sliding block can be controlled to move up and down through the extension and retraction of the front cylinder and the rear cylinder, thereby driving the tensioning roller arranged between the tensioning roller hole of the front sliding block and the tensioning roller hole of the rear sliding block to move up and down.
Description
Technical Field
The utility model belongs to the technical field of spinning machine, specifically be an automatic tensioning adjusting device who relates to a rolling cloth.
Background
In the textile industry, the dried cloth (woven cloth) is subjected to a rolling process, so that the transportation or the subsequent processing is facilitated; in the winding process, the cloth wound on the cloth roller is loosened or wrinkled due to the increase of the width and the thickness of the cloth, so that the winding efficiency is influenced; among the prior art, generally for the manual work through adjusting low rolling speed, perhaps manual correction makes providing the rolling quality, wastes time and energy, and the effect is general moreover.
Disclosure of Invention
The utility model discloses solve the technical problem that above-mentioned prior art exists, provide an automatic tensioning adjusting device of rolling cloth.
The above technical problem of the present invention can be solved by the following technical solutions: an automatic tensioning adjusting device for rolling cloth comprises a front supporting plate frame and a rear supporting plate frame, wherein the front supporting plate frame comprises a vertical part and a horizontal part, the upper end of the vertical part is connected with the rear end of the horizontal part, rib plates are arranged at the left end and the right end of the joint of the vertical part and the horizontal part, a supporting plate mounting hole is arranged at the middle position of the upper end of the vertical part, a supporting plate sliding groove is arranged at the lower side of the supporting plate mounting hole, sliding rails are arranged on the left side wall and the right side wall of the supporting plate sliding groove, four reinforcing rod holes are symmetrically arranged on the front surface of the vertical part and on the two sides of the supporting plate sliding groove, the rear supporting plate frame and the front supporting plate frame are identical in structure and symmetrically arranged, a front sliding block is arranged in the supporting plate sliding rail of the front supporting plate frame in a sliding manner, a rear sliding block is arranged, the sliding groove in the front sliding block is matched with the sliding rail in the front supporting plate frame, the sliding groove in the rear sliding block is matched with the sliding rail in the rear supporting plate frame, a tensioning roller hole is arranged in the middle of the front sliding block, a cylinder connecting hole is horizontally arranged at the lower end of the front sliding block, the front sliding block and the rear sliding block have the same structure, a front lower support plate is arranged at the lower side of the front support plate frame, a front cylinder is arranged at the lower side of the front lower support plate, an extension shaft of the front cylinder passes through the front lower support plate and then is fixed in a cylinder connecting hole of the front sliding block, the lower side of the rear supporting plate frame is provided with a rear lower supporting plate, the lower side of the rear lower supporting plate is provided with a rear cylinder, the extension shaft of the rear cylinder passes through the rear lower support plate and then is fixed in the cylinder connecting hole of the rear sliding block, be equipped with the tensioning roller between the tensioning roller hole of preceding sliding block and the tensioning hole of back slider, be equipped with the stiffener between the corresponding stiffener hole in preceding supporting plate frame and the back supporting plate frame.
The utility model discloses beneficial effect who has: by arranging the front supporting plate frame and the rear supporting plate frame as the vertical part and the horizontal part, the upper end of the vertical part is connected with the rear end of the horizontal part, ribbed plates are arranged at the left end and the right end of the joint of the vertical part and the horizontal part, the ribbed plates can enhance the strength of the joint of the vertical part and the horizontal part and prevent the equipment from being damaged due to fracture when the bearing capacity is overlarge, the front sliding block is arranged in the sliding groove of the supporting plate of the front supporting plate frame in a sliding way, the rear sliding block is arranged in the sliding rail of the rear supporting plate frame in a sliding way, the sliding grooves are arranged on the left side wall and the right side wall of the front sliding block and the rear sliding block and are arranged on the sliding rails of the front supporting plate frame and the rear supporting plate frame in a sliding way, the front sliding block and the rear sliding block can be controlled to move up and down through the extension and retraction of the front cylinder and the rear cylinder, thereby driving the tensioning roller arranged between the tensioning roller hole of the front sliding block and the tensioning roller hole of the rear sliding block to move up and down.
Drawings
Fig. 1 is a schematic structural view of the present invention;
fig. 2 is a schematic structural view of the front support plate frame of the present invention;
fig. 3 is a schematic structural diagram of the front slider of the present invention.
In the figure: 1. a front support panel frame; 2. a rear support plate frame; 3. a vertical portion; 4. a horizontal portion; 5. a rib plate; 6. a support plate mounting hole; 7. a support plate chute; 8. a slide rail; 9. a stiffener hole; 10. a front slider; 11. a rear slider block; 12. a chute; 13. a tension roller hole; 14. a cylinder connection hole; 15. a front lower support plate; 16. a front cylinder; 17. a rear lower support plate; 18. a rear cylinder; 19. a tension roller; 20. a reinforcing rod.
Detailed Description
The technical solution of the present invention is further specifically described below by way of examples and with reference to the accompanying drawings.
Example (b): an automatic tensioning adjusting device for rolling cloth is disclosed, as shown in figures 1-3, and comprises a front support plate frame and a rear support plate frame, wherein the front support plate frame comprises a vertical part and a horizontal part, the upper end of the vertical part is connected with the rear end of the horizontal part, rib plates are arranged at the left end and the right end of the joint of the vertical part and the horizontal part, the rib plates can enhance the strength of the joint of the vertical part and the horizontal part, and prevent the bearing capacity from breaking when the bearing capacity is too large, so that the device is damaged, a support plate mounting hole is arranged at the middle position of the upper end of the vertical part, a support plate sliding groove is arranged at the lower side of the support plate mounting hole, sliding rails are arranged on the left side wall and the right side wall of the support plate sliding groove, four reinforcing rod holes are symmetrically arranged on the front surface of the vertical part and on two sides of the support plate sliding groove, the rear support plate frame is characterized in that a rear sliding block is arranged in a sliding rail in the rear support plate frame in a sliding mode, sliding grooves are formed in the left side wall and the right side wall of the front sliding block and the rear sliding block respectively, the sliding grooves in the front sliding block are matched with the sliding rail in the front support plate frame, the sliding grooves in the rear sliding block are matched with the sliding rail in the rear support plate frame, the up-and-down movement of the front sliding block and the rear sliding block can be controlled through the stretching out and retracting of a front air cylinder and a rear air cylinder, so that a tensioning roller arranged between a tensioning roller hole of the front sliding block and a tensioning hole of the rear sliding block is driven to move up and down, a tensioning roller hole is formed in the middle position of the front sliding block, an air cylinder connecting hole is horizontally formed in the lower end of the front sliding block, the front sliding block and the rear sliding block are identical in structure, a front lower support plate is arranged on the lower side of, the downside of back supporting plate frame is equipped with back lower carriage, the downside of back lower carriage is equipped with the back cylinder, the projecting shaft of back cylinder passes back lower carriage after-fixing in the cylinder connecting hole of back sliding block, be equipped with the tensioning roller between the tensioning roller hole of preceding sliding block and the tensioning hole of back sliding block, be equipped with the stiffener between the corresponding stiffener hole in preceding supporting plate frame and the back supporting plate frame.
